150#if ARCH_X86_64
151/* Evil hack: detect incorrect assumptions that 32-bit ints are zero-extended to 64-bit.
152 * This is done by clobbering the stack with junk around the stack pointer and calling the
153 * assembly function through checked_call() with added dummy arguments which forces all
154 * real arguments to be passed on the stack and not in registers. For 32-bit arguments the
155 * upper half of the 64-bit register locations on the stack will now contain junk which will
156 * cause misbehaving functions to either produce incorrect output or segfault. Note that
157 * even though this works extremely well in practice, it's technically not guaranteed
158 * and false negatives is theoretically possible, but there can never be any false positives.
159 */
160void checkasm_stack_clobber(uint64_t clobber, ...);
161#define declare_new(ret, ...) ret (*checked_call)(void *, int, int, int, int, int, __VA_ARGS__)\
162                              = (void *)checkasm_checked_call;
163#define declare_new_float(ret, ...) ret (*checked_call)(void *, int, int, int, int, int, __VA_ARGS__)\
164                                    = (void *)checkasm_checked_call_float;
165#define declare_new_emms(cpu_flags, ret, ...) \
166    ret (*checked_call)(void *, int, int, int, int, int, __VA_ARGS__) = \
167        ((cpu_flags) & av_get_cpu_flags()) ? (void *)checkasm_checked_call_emms : \
168                                             (void *)checkasm_checked_call;
169#define CLOB (UINT64_C(0xdeadbeefdeadbeef))
170#define call_new(...) (checkasm_stack_clobber(CLOB,CLOB,CLOB,CLOB,CLOB,CLOB,CLOB,CLOB,CLOB,CLOB,CLOB,\
171                                              CLOB,CLOB,CLOB,CLOB,CLOB,CLOB,CLOB,CLOB,CLOB,CLOB),\
172                      checked_call(func_new, 0, 0, 0, 0, 0, __VA_ARGS__))
